The moment I return to London after sixteen years away, sitting silently in the back of a taxi while the city drifts past in rain-streaked light. I watch the streets through the glass and feel it all coming back to me: the cold, the memory, the pulse of a place that once swallowed me whole and never truly let me go.

I did not come back for comfort. I came back because London still holds the unfinished parts of my story, and somewhere between King’s Cross and Bloomsbury, I can already feel the city reaching for me again.

A quiet return filled with old ghosts, buried hunger, and the uneasy knowledge that I am not driving toward safety, but deeper into the ashes of everything I left behind.
